Subject: [PATCH] ARM: dts: sun8i-q8-common: Add support for USB wifi controllers
Date: Wed, 15 Jun 2016 20:23:50 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1466015030-18091-1-git-send-email-hdegoede@redhat.com> (raw)
Some of the sun8i q8 boards have an usb wifi controller, on other
variants this will result in an used usb root-hub, but the best
way to deal with wifi on this boards is to simply let the kernel
auto-detect usb or sdio wifi controllers.
This has been tested on an a23 based q8 tablet with a RTL8188ETV wifi
controller.
Signed-off-by: Hans de Goede <hdegoede@redhat.com>
---
arch/arm/boot/dts/sun8i-q8-common.dtsi | 11 +++++++++++
1 file changed, 11 insertions(+)
diff --git a/arch/arm/boot/dts/sun8i-q8-common.dtsi b/arch/arm/boot/dts/sun8i-q8-common.dtsi
index 991087f..f3f4ce0 100644
--- a/arch/arm/boot/dts/sun8i-q8-common.dtsi
+++ b/arch/arm/boot/dts/sun8i-q8-common.dtsi
@@ -63,6 +63,10 @@
};
};
+&ehci0 {
+ status = "okay";
+};
+
&mmc0 {
pinctrl-names = "default";
pinctrl-0 = <&mmc0_pins_a>, <&mmc0_cd_pin_q8>;
@@ -171,6 +175,12 @@
regulator-name = "vcc-dram";
};
+®_dldo1 {
+ regulator-min-microvolt = <3300000>;
+ regulator-max-microvolt = <3300000>;
+ regulator-name = "vcc-wifi";
+};
+
®_drivevbus {
regulator-name = "usb0-vbus";
status = "okay";
@@ -205,5 +215,6 @@
usb0_id_det-gpio = <&pio 7 8 GPIO_ACTIVE_HIGH>; /* PH8 */
usb0_vbus_power-supply = <&usb_power_supply>;
usb0_vbus-supply = <®_drivevbus>;
+ usb1_vbus-supply = <®_dldo1>;
status = "okay";
};
